Join us for an exclusive Zoom conversation with Jim Henson and Josh Blank from the Texas Politics Project at UT Austin, as they unpack the latest polling data from across the state. They’ll offer insights into how Texans view the most pressing issues—including reactions to policy debates and outcomes from the 89th Texas Legislative Session.


This is a unique opportunity to hear directly from two of the state’s top political analysts on shifting public opinion, emerging trends, and what it all means for Texas politics going forward.


About the Panelists:


Jim Henson: Henson is executive director of the Texas Politics Project in the Department of Government at The University of Texas. He is the founding director of the UT/Texas Politics Project Poll and the host of The Second Reading Podcast, and teaches in UT’s Department of Government. More.


Josh Blank: Blank is the Research Director of the Texas Politics Project, where he has conducted public opinion polling of Texans for over a decade. Blank has extensive experience polling Texas voters about their attitudes towards abortion, gun control/gun violence, voting/elections, and many other areas of public interest. He regularly writes, presents, and gives interviews about contemporary Texas politics, including elections, public opinion, and governance.
